Output 82d20150cb8b0ccb1bc51f2783a313e20b9e5d2002c762c16bdc8a439e2561b2:6

value
446867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fda39bbae915e6b5f832e306ade5d3a8cb65500 OP_EQUAL
address
3N6e2tyPJNdCpLxDraKHv7kPnxMCDzhYVA
transaction
82d20150cb8b0ccb1bc51f2783a313e20b9e5d2002c762c16bdc8a439e2561b2
confirmations
471108
spent
true